The Child Trauma and Resilience Network provides evidence-based treatments to children and youth impacted by trauma and loss such as exposure to violence, trauma loss or separation, abuse or neglect, or other significant stressors.  

If you are concerned about a child or youth after they have experienced a distressing event, significant loss, or other form of adversity, please reach out to 617.414.4244. Children and youth are eligible for services at the CTRN if they:  

  • Are between the ages of 0-17
  • Experienced a distressing event like exposure to violence, traumatic loss, abuse or neglect, or other significant stressors
  • Have a legal guardian who can consent to services on their behalf
